The underwater archaeology job market in the UK is a diverse and exciting field, offering various roles with unique responsibilities and skill sets. This Google Charts 3D Pie Chart provides a visual representation of the distribution of professionals in underwater archaeology-related roles in the UK, including: 1. **Archaeologist**: Underwater archaeologists study and preserve historical sites and artifacts submerged in water, using specialized tools and techniques. 2. **Conservator**: Conservators work with recovered artifacts to preserve, clean, and stabilize them for further study and public display. 3. **Maritime Historian**: Maritime historians specialize in researching and documenting the history of human interaction with the sea, including shipbuilding, naval warfare, and maritime trade. 4. **ROV Pilot**: ROV Pilots operate remotely operated vehicles to explore and survey underwater environments, collect data, and assist in underwater archaeology projects. 5. **GIS Specialist**: GIS Specialists use geographic information systems to map and analyze underwater sites, helping archaeologists better understand their layout and historical context. These roles require a mix of technical skills, historical knowledge, and a passion for underwater exploration.
